/* eslint-disable @typescript-eslint/no-namespace */
import { CLIEngine as ESLintCLIEngine } from 'eslint';
import { Linter } from './Linter';
import { RuleMetaData, RuleModule, RuleListener } from './Rule';
interface CLIEngine {
executeOnFiles(patterns: string[]): CLIEngine.LintReport;
resolveFileGlobPatterns(patterns: string[]): string[];
getConfigForFile(filePath: string): Linter.Config;
executeOnText(text: string, filename?: string): CLIEngine.LintReport;
addPlugin(name: string, pluginObject: unknown): void;
isPathIgnored(filePath: string): boolean;
getFormatter(format?: string): CLIEngine.Formatter;
getRules<
TMessageIds extends string = string,
TOptions extends readonly unknown[] = unknown[],
// for extending base rules
TRuleListener extends RuleListener = RuleListener
>(): Map<string, RuleModule<TMessageIds, TOptions, TRuleListener>>;
}
namespace CLIEngine {
export interface Options {
allowInlineConfig?: boolean;
baseConfig?: false | { [name: string]: unknown };
cache?: boolean;
cacheFile?: string;
cacheLocation?: string;
configFile?: string;
cwd?: string;
envs?: string[];
errorOnUnmatchedPattern?: boolean;
extensions?: string[];
fix?: boolean;
globals?: string[];
ignore?: boolean;
ignorePath?: string;
ignorePattern?: string | string[];
useEslintrc?: boolean;
parser?: string;
parserOptions?: Linter.ParserOptions;
plugins?: string[];
resolvePluginsRelativeTo?: string;
rules?: {
[name: string]: Linter.RuleLevel | Linter.RuleLevelAndOptions;
};
rulePaths?: string[];
reportUnusedDisableDirectives?: boolean;
}
export interface LintResult {
filePath: string;
messages: Linter.LintMessage[];
errorCount: number;
warningCount: number;
fixableErrorCount: number;
fixableWarningCount: number;
output?: string;
source?: string;
}
export interface LintReport {
results: LintResult[];
errorCount: number;
warningCount: number;
fixableErrorCount: number;
fixableWarningCount: number;
usedDeprecatedRules: DeprecatedRuleUse[];
}
export interface DeprecatedRuleUse {
ruleId: string;
replacedBy: string[];
}
export interface LintResultData<TMessageIds extends string> {
rulesMeta: {
[ruleId: string]: RuleMetaData<TMessageIds>;
};
}
export type Formatter = <TMessageIds extends string>(
results: LintResult[],
data?: LintResultData<TMessageIds>,
) => string;
}
const CLIEngine = ESLintCLIEngine as {
new (options: CLIEngine.Options): CLIEngine;
// static methods
getErrorResults(results: CLIEngine.LintResult[]): CLIEngine.LintResult[];
getFormatter(format?: string): CLIEngine.Formatter;
outputFixes(report: CLIEngine.LintReport): void;
version: string;
};
export { CLIEngine };
